Transaction 39a6635da2956d0f2d573ef454da983bb3cf723df4f7aa44c393eaee800b7e28
1 Input
1 Output
-
39a6635da2956d0f2d573ef454da983bb3cf723df4f7aa44c393eaee800b7e28:0
- value
- 3181329
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 06634df67e2d30bcdbae2e1b93ad4f9f4a62ac91 OP_EQUAL
- address
- 32GnwVgTqbbz1TGCHje1imJJkhAwR2FdFE